@dkoskinas wrote:

Just found a way to work around this. The issue appears to happen only with the ".com" site. Just completed a purchase at ".co.uk" , and then another at ".de" (even though I do not speak German). Both sites work fine with PayPal.

I found a workaround, which works for me, and probably would for anyone else, just it's a bit complicated.

 

All of the instructions below are for Google Chrome, but shold not differ to much for other browsers too.

 

So the problem is that some localized versions of the JS files are missing from paypals servers, but it still wants to load it. When you stuck on the "checking you info" screen, right click the page, and click Inspect. The debug window will open. Select Console from the upper tab bar. Here you will see a red error message about a missing script, in my case it was

 

https://www.paypalobjects.com/web/res/cf5/5e812dc5909040b91ec1d4881a942/templates/HU/en/rememberMe.j...

 

Copy out the URL, you'll need it later.

 

Download and install a Chrome plugin called Requestly. Click it's icon besides the URL bar of the browser, which will open it's settings. Click on the green + icon on the top to add a new rule. Select the "Replace host" option. Type some arbitrary name in the "Rule name" field. Next, check what is the next part after the "templates" part in the URL. For me, it's HU. Type this with / around (so /HU/) to "This part in URL" box, and type /US/ in the "Will be replaced by this string" field. Next, you will need to type the URL part from the beginning to the end of your locale string, in my case https://www.paypalobjects.com/web/res/cf5/5e812dc5909040b91ec1d4881a942/templates/HU to "Leave this field Empty to apply above modifications to all urls" . Save the rule and ejoy :).

 

So it basically redirect your locale to the US one, which works.
